According to the Von Thunen model, what is the land closest to the urban center typically
utilized for and why? - ANSWERSDairy and intensive agriculture, because the products are
typically perishable and must be transported to markets quickly.

In Mexico, the population of Mexico City metropolitan area is over 20 million people. The next
largest metropolitan area, Guadalajara, has approximately 4.5 million people. This disparity in
population sizes makes Mexico City an example of __________. - ANSWERSa primate city
According to the rank-size rule, if the largest city in a country has a population of 1,000,000,
then the fourth largest city in that country would have a population of approximately
__________. - ANSWERS250,000
